Compulsions

 

 

Bauman, Zygmunt.  "2. Individualidad." In Bauman, Modernidad líquida. México: FCE, 2003. Rpt. 2015. 49-98.* (Capitalism, Consumerism, Addiction, Compulsion, Consumer society, Buying, Freedom, Individualism)

Freud, Anna. "VII. El acting out." From The Writings of Anna Freud. In Anna Freud, Obras escogidas. Biblioteca de Psicoanálisis). Barcelona: RBA, 2006. 449-60.* (Repetition).

Byman, Seymour. "Ritualistic Acts and Compulsive Behavior: The Pattern of Tudor Martyrdom." American Historical Review 3 (1978).

Crews, Frederick. "The Logic of Compulsion in 'Roger Malvin's Burial'." PMLA 79.

_____. The Sins of the Fathers: Hawthorne's Psychological Themes. New York: Oxford UP, 1966.

_____. The Sins of the Fathers: Hawthorne's Psychological Themes. Berkeley (CA): Berkeley UP, 1989.

Freudenthal, E. "Anti-interiority: Compulsiveness, Objectification, and Identity in Infinite Jest." New Literary History 41.1 (2010): 191-211. 

LeSourd, Sandra Simpson. The Compulsive Woman. 1987.
